Mission Statement

The mission of La Scuola Italiana di Portland is to promote the Italian language and culture to children and adults in a student-centered environment; nurturing responsible, global citizens by providing cross-cultural understanding and fostering a deep appreciation for world civilizations that intersect with the Italian culture.

Description

Scuola Italiana di Portland was founded in 2006 by a group of Italian speakers eager to give their children a more formal education in Italian language and culture. Since that time, the school has grown to include a Reggio-Emilia inspired immersion preschool, children’s after-school and weekend lessons, a free Mommy and Me playgroup for toddlers, and an adult language and culture immersion program.

Each year the school offers two community-wide, traditional Festa di Carnevale costume parties, one for families and children, and another for adult supporters. The school can provide introductions to local Italian community leaders and access to club memberships. Additionally, the school offers quarterly social meet ups for adult students to network and put their new language skills to the test.

Strategically looking to the future, Scuola Italiana di Portland endeavors to become a full-fledged, Italian elementary school and cultural community center. The school strives to serve as the mainstay of the Italian community as well as a cultural gateway for the people of greater Portland. The board of directors includes a blend of Italian American and native Italian business professionals who are each committed to the success of Scuola Italiana di Portland.
